Anu G. Bourgeois is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ering and Artificial Intelligence. According to data from OpenAlex, Anu G. Bourgeois has authored 87 papers receiving a total of 827 indexed citations (citations by other indexed papers that have themselves been cited), including 48 papers in Computer Networks and Communications, 17 papers in Electrical and Electronic Engineering and 13 papers in Artificial Intelligence. Recurrent topics in Anu G. Bourgeois's work include Wireless Networks and Protocols (10 papers), Energy Efficient Wireless Sensor Networks (9 papers) and Peer-to-Peer Network Technologies (7 papers). Anu G. Bourgeois is often cited by papers focused on Wireless Networks and Protocols (10 papers), Energy Efficient Wireless Sensor Networks (9 papers) and Peer-to-Peer Network Technologies (7 papers). Anu G. Bourgeois collaborates with scholars based in United States, Mexico and China. Anu G. Bourgeois's co-authors include Feng Tan, Yanqing Zhang, Zhipeng Cai, Liang Cheng, Yi Pan, Shouling Ji, Rajshekhar Sunderraman, Xin Zhang, Jerry L. Trahan and Pingzhi Fan and has published in prestigious journals such as BMC Bioinformatics, American Journal of Tropical Medicine and Hygiene and BMC Genomics.
